John Cena Age Now and Early Career
John Cena age now is 49 years old, based on his birth date of April 23, 1977. He was born in West Newbury, Massachusetts, and later moved to Florida, where he began training for professional wrestling. His early career included multiple promotions before he signed with WWE and became one of the most recognizable faces in sports entertainment. Cena rose to prominence in the early 2000s with a blend of athleticism, charisma, and a never-give-up persona that resonated with audiences. His first major WWE championship win came in 2005, marking the start of a long run of main-event status. Cena's early life also included college football at Springfield College, where he graduated with a degree in exercise physiology before pursuing wrestling full-time Forbes.
By the mid-2000s, Cena had become WWE's top babyface and a merchandise juggernaut. His signature slogan "Never Give Up" and his distinctive attire made him a household name beyond wrestling. He headlined multiple WrestleMania events and headlined pay-per-view cards that drew millions of viewers worldwide. Cena's ability to cross over into mainstream pop culture was evident through his early film roles and television appearances. John Cena Age Now and WWE Legacy
At 49, Cena is one of the oldest active performers in WWE while still maintaining a high-profile schedule. He has held the WWE Championship a record 16 times and the World Heavyweight Championship three times, cementing his legacy among the all-time greats. His longevity is often attributed to a strict fitness regimen, disciplined diet, and a professional work ethic that has kept him in peak condition. Cena's age now is frequently discussed in the context of his ability to continue competing at a high level while also transitioning into a mentorship role for younger talent. WWE has positioned him as both a performer and an ambassador, balancing in-ring appearances with brand-building activities WWE.
Beyond championships, Cena's legacy includes numerous Slammy Awards, headlining slots at global events, and a consistent presence in WWE's flagship shows. His matches against opponents like The Rock, Roman Reigns, and AJ Styles are considered landmark moments in modern wrestling history. John Cena Age Now and Current Projects
Cena's current projects include select WWE appearances, film roles, and brand partnerships that leverage his global recognition. He has starred in movies such as F9 and Fast X, which have grossed hundreds of millions worldwide and expanded his audience beyond wrestling fans.
